Tool Stardew Modding API

Discussion in 'Mods' started by Zoryn4163, Feb 28, 2016.

  1. Galebourn

    Galebourn Scruffy Nerf-Herder

    I updated to SMAPI 0.37 but it still says 0.36, is this normal or do I have to change something?
     
    • ClxS

      ClxS Pangalactic Porcupine

      Ah that was my mistake. I forgot to update the version info when making my changes. It's the right version just wrong text in the bar.

      I've made a new thread over here: http://community.playstarbound.com/threads/stardew-modding-api-0-37.108375/
      It'll help with giving version updates. Version 0.37.1 is only a minor change that fixes that wrong version issue and another change.
       
      • Zoryn4163

        Zoryn4163 Big Damn Hero

        It's very close to release. We are finishing up events and proxies currently, but I've already made a few test mods. Unfortunately, a modding API like this will always require a separate exe, that's simply how these things work.
        I would advise the community to all operate under a single API so that it doesn't become fragmented, and thus far this new API seems dramatically more robust and powerful than my SMAPI was.

        You're free to do what you want with the contents of the thread and with SMAPI. It's all under GNU GPL V3, so as long as it's open source do whatever.
         
          Acrimonia likes this.
        • Acrimonia

          Acrimonia Subatomic Cosmonaut

          Much obliged. I prefer to work entirely on my own, but any help towards custom content into SMAPI is truly appreciated.
          From what I've done so far, most of the API-locked functions I'm worried about are things like being able to change/ban kids, create alternate progressions for hearts/social leveling and the like...
          So if you've got any ideas on how to make those more modular, that'd be swell.

          I wouldn't worry too much about community fragmentation. I have a sinking, sneaking suspicion that at some point all our work will be undone by an official modding framework, though likely one that won't fully obviate either proposed API...
          Besides my cynicism towards life in general, though, glad to hear progress is going along at a steady pace. What are some of the features you're putting together into it, if I may ask?
           
          • ProphetSix

            ProphetSix Starship Captain

            how can i inject an item? I lost some stuff and want to get it back i have an item list i just need to know how to inject it
             
            • Shiunin

              Shiunin Void-Bound Voyager

              Is it possible to use this with steam? I just noticed you don't get your steam achievements when launching it this way D=
               
                Clovilah likes this.
              • Ultimuh

                Ultimuh Phantasmal Quasar


                In my case, they DO unlock. Just not right away.
                 
                  Last edited: Mar 7, 2016
                • Zoryn4163

                  Zoryn4163 Big Damn Hero

                  Events for just about everything. Proxies for just about everything. At this point it's possible to 'rewrite' parts of the game from this API if a modder so desired.
                   
                    Acrimonia likes this.
                  • Shiunin

                    Shiunin Void-Bound Voyager

                    Huh, really? I just noticed I made 250,000g but never got my achievement. I even modified my save file and changed the total amount earned back just to roll over 250K again, and still no achievement :(
                     
                    • Ultimuh

                      Ultimuh Phantasmal Quasar

                      Did you try to play the game again via steam?
                      Somehow, I got it to work but I must have closed steam down and started it again after that.

                      If this doesn't help, I have no idea what will.
                       
                      • Shiunin

                        Shiunin Void-Bound Voyager

                        Sadly I think I'm out of luck. The only thing I can think of is because steam wasn't open when I originally hit the 250K mark it wont be recorded. Ah well... I might just get all the achievements before using mods then =[
                         
                          Clovilah likes this.
                        • Zio_Matrix

                          Zio_Matrix Void-Bound Voyager

                          I passed the 250k mark recently and it unlocked via Steam no problem, however I didn't get the Steam notification in-game.

                          However I did just get the 'craft 30 items' achievement and that one didn't unlock. Doing any of the things suggested fixed it either. Neither did playing via Steam and crafting one more thing.

                          Is it safe to assume that achievements don't 'check' to see if you've passed the requirements or not? Like, does it send the achievement flag the one and only time you actually meet the requirements, or does an achievement check each time it's requirements are updated?
                           
                          • Seeroh

                            Seeroh Scruffy Nerf-Herder

                            About how long until it is released, do you think?
                             
                            • Clovilah

                              Clovilah Void-Bound Voyager

                              This is my issue as well. I just realized after getting engaged to Sebastian last night that I only have 1 achievement. :(
                               
                              • deathCorporate

                                deathCorporate Void-Bound Voyager

                                im going to be a noob but how do i use the trainer mod do i putt it in the %appdata% area or is there a button to use
                                 
                                • montana123

                                  montana123 Subatomic Cosmonaut

                                  Can you tell me how you pasted in this new item? I don't see any source code nowhere.

                                  Thanks!
                                   
                                  • Radedo

                                    Radedo Void-Bound Voyager

                                    Sorry for the late reply, totally forgot I even posted. I'm using SMAPI 0.37A, and I was trying to install the calendar anywhere (everywhere?) mod. I'll try looking for an .ini file in the folder, thank you for the reply!
                                     
                                    • carnage157

                                      carnage157 Pangalactic Porcupine

                                      Calender anywhere doesn't work with .37 of SMAPI. Your best bet is to wait for the new Storm API to be released.
                                       
                                      • Radedo

                                        Radedo Void-Bound Voyager

                                        Yeah I just went back to the mod's page and noticed that the calendar anywhere description is crossed out and says it's coming tomorrow, not sure when that it. It's ok, I bought a calendar in the game so I can have it at home, it's better than nothing :)
                                         
                                        • frogzx

                                          frogzx Void-Bound Voyager

                                          So i'm trying to use the all recipe's mod, and it keeps saying "Unknown Command". I got it to work with my other character a few days ago, but had to reinstall it and it's giving me that now. I've placed it in both the %appdata% mod folder and the regular mod folder, and it gives me the same thing every time. How do I fix this?
                                           

                                          Share This Page